> I've been stuck with a problem for about a month, and it has stumped
> everyone in my lab.  I have a function pass that runs, and when it finishes
> and opt goes to return, I get:
>
> While deleting: void %
> An asserting value handle still pointed to this value!
> UNREACHABLE executed at /x/grwright/llvm/llvm-2.9/lib/VMCore/Value.cpp:569!
>
> On a simple test case, the error becomes 'i32 %' instead of 'void %'.  I
> cannot for the life of me figure out what is happening.  I'm not deleting
> anything extra internal to my pass that I can tell, and I'm not sure how to
> go about debugging it.  All I get from output/gdb is along the lines of
> what you see below.
>
> Is there a way to see a breakdown of what exactly opt is doing, value by
> value, after it hits return at the end of opt.cpp?
>
> Thanks!
> -Griffin Wright
